I would like to know a currents status of multiple BSSID support for atheros and broadcom chips. I found parts responsible for for mac group handling in ath5k/9k drivers.

And the second question is what part of a system is responsible for sending beacons with different SSID (driver or a higher level program, say hostapd)?

I am trying to configure openwrt based wireless router (I have an asus wl-500g deluxe) with multiple SSID, each with own BSSID and VLAN. It looks like current version of hostapd supports multiple BSSID with hiddent SSID, but it fails to UP interfaces for mac80211 (br43).
